    Breaking: Govt Admits Helplessness as Rupee Slides, Says “Market Will Decide the Fate”

    10 hours ago

    During the ongoing proceedings in Parliament, the central government openly expressed its inability to control the rapidly falling value of the Indian Rupee against the US Dollar, leaving many observers surprised and concerned. Minister of State for Finance, Pankaj Chaudhary, stated in the House that the value of the Rupee is determined purely by market forces and that the government cannot regulate its range. In what many termed a “shockingly honest” admission, the government made it clear that it has no active mechanism in place to strengthen the Rupee, except to “monitor the situation” in special circumstances.
